Abstract

The utility model provides an information processing device for information technology engineering, comprising: loading the package; the telescopic backing plate structure is rotatably connected to the left side inside the loading bag and comprises a rotating plate, a first sliding cavity is formed in the right side of the rotating plate, a moving plate is slidably connected inside the first sliding cavity, and first bolts are fixedly mounted on the right sides of the front side and the back side of the rotating plate; the fixing rings are fixedly arranged on two sides of the top of the moving plate; the telescopic bracing structure is rotatably connected to the left top inside the loading bag. The information processing device for information technology engineering provided by the utility model can face information data to be processed outdoors, so that the accuracy of data processing can be improved, meanwhile, the operation is convenient, the data processing can be carried out on site at any time, the efficiency of information processing can be improved, and the information processing can be carried out without finding a relatively flat position.

First embodiment
Please refer to fig. 1, fig. 2 and fig. 3 in combination, wherein fig. 1 is a schematic structural diagram of a first embodiment of an information processing apparatus for information technology engineering according to the present invention; FIG. 2 is a schematic view of the external perspective shown in FIG. 1; fig. 3 is a schematic structural view of a cross section of the telescopic bracing structure shown in fig. 1. An information processing apparatus for information technology engineering, comprising: a loading bag 1;
the telescopic backing plate structure 2 is rotatably connected to the left side inside the loading bag 1, the telescopic backing plate structure 2 comprises a rotating plate 21, a first sliding cavity 22 is formed in the right side of the rotating plate 21, a moving plate 23 is slidably connected inside the first sliding cavity 22, and first bolts 24 are fixedly mounted on the right sides of the front surface and the back surface of the rotating plate 21;
the size of the loading bag 1 is the size of a normal backpack, and the loading bag can be customized to be in a proper size according to the body type of a person.
The fixing rings 6 are fixedly arranged on two sides of the top of the moving plate 23;
the telescopic bracing structure 8 is rotatably connected to the left top part inside the loading bag 1, and the telescopic bracing structure 8 is fixedly installed with the fixing ring 6 through a hook;
and the information processing device 7 is arranged at the top of the telescopic base plate structure 2.
The front and the back of the top of the rotating plate 21 are provided with communicating grooves 4, convex strips 3 are arranged in the communicating grooves 4, and the bottoms of the convex strips 3 are fixedly connected with the top of the moving plate 23.
The height of sand grip 3 and rotor plate 21 highly keep equal to each other to can make its information processing apparatus 7 can not appear unevenness's the condition when placing on flexible backing plate structure 2, can improve the stability of placing, and because sand grip 3 is higher than movable plate 23, thereby make and produce certain space between its sand grip 3 and the movable plate 23, can be favorable to information processing apparatus 7 outwards to dispel at the heat that the during operation produced.
The telescopic bracing structure 8 comprises a fixing rod 81, a second sliding cavity 82 is arranged inside the fixing rod 81, and a moving rod 83 is connected inside the second sliding cavity 82 in a sliding manner.
Flexible adjustment tank has been seted up at the top of carriage release lever 83, the inside joint of flexible adjustment tank has the second bolt, second bolt fixed mounting is on the surface of dead lever 81, the quantity of flexible adjustment tank is a plurality of, insert in the flexible adjustment tank of different positions through the second bolt, thereby can adjust the length that the carriage release lever 83 stretches out, thereby can carry out angle modulation to its flexible backing plate structure 2, the angle modulation of the display screen of information processing apparatus 7 self is being cooperated, thereby make the information in the display screen of seeing clearly that its operating personnel can be more nearly, and can adjust according to actual in service behavior and individual use custom.
And a limiting plate 5 is fixedly arranged at the top of the rotating plate 21 and positioned on the inner side of the communicating groove 4.
Thereby can avoid its flexible backing plate structure 2 to be fixed by flexible bracing structure 8 again when the angle of difference through limiting plate 5, the condition of gliding appears in its information processing device 7 on flexible backing plate structure 2, leads to shortening the distance of the operation of information processing device 7, leads to the operation degree of difficulty increase.
The working principle of the information processing device for information technology engineering provided by the utility model is as follows:
the information processing device 7 is mounted in the loading bag 1 to be carried on the back, when the information processing device 7 needs to be used, the loading bag 1 is opened, the rotating plate 21 in the telescopic backing plate structure 2 connected in a rotating mode is rotated, the moving plate 23 extends out of the first sliding cavity 22, and the position of the moving plate 23 extending out of the first sliding cavity 22 is fixed through the first bolt 24.
After the movable plate 23 extends out of the first sliding cavity 22, the movable rod 83 in the telescopic bracing structure 8 is pulled out of the second sliding cavity 82 until the movable plate is stretched to a proper length, the position of the movable rod 83 and the fixed rod 81 is fixed by using a second bolt, and the hook at the outer end of the movable rod 83 is hung on the fixed ring 6, so that the telescopic backing plate structure 2 is pulled by the telescopic bracing structure 8 to support the telescopic backing plate structure, the loading bag 1 is carried in front of the chest, the information processing device 7 is placed on the top of the telescopic backing plate structure 2, so that the loading bag 1 is carried in front of the chest, the telescopic bracing structure 8 and the telescopic backing plate structure 2 are matched to form a right-angled triangle to support the information processing device 7, it is said to be convenient to operate it.
Compared with the related art, the information processing device for the information technology engineering provided by the utility model has the following beneficial effects:
through carrying 1 back of the body of dress package in the front again through opening dress package 1 and rotating inside telescopic backing plate structure 2 simultaneously with its movable plate 23 the inside pull-out of first smooth chamber 22 and carry out the rigidity through first bolt 24, rethread telescopic stay structure 8 carries out the rigidity to its telescopic backing plate structure 2, place information processing apparatus 7 again and operate on telescopic backing plate structure 2, can be facing the information data that need handle between the open air, thereby can improve data processing's accuracy, convenient operation can carry out data processing at any time on the spot simultaneously, thereby can improve information processing's effect and strain, need not look for comparatively level and smooth position and just can carry out information processing to it.
